login  Naam:   Wachtwoord: 
Registreer je!
 Forum

AJAX Images

Offline DaOxx - 08/03/2010 15:58
Avatar van DaOxxPHP beginner Beste,

Ben bezig met het ontwikkelen van een image libary. Nu kun je tussen de verschillende mappen switchen. De inhoud wordt geladen middels AJAX. In de request functie disable ik de div waarin de image komen. In de return functie enable ik de div weer. Helaas komt het wel eens voor dat de images dan nog niet volledig geladen zijn. Is het mogelijk dat de return functie pas wordt aangeroepen als de iamge ook helemaal ingeladen zijn?

Alvast bedankt.

3 antwoorden

Gesponsorde links
Offline Koen - 08/03/2010 16:02
Avatar van Koen PHP expert
  1. document.getElementById('image').onload = function() {
  2. // div enablen
  3. };
Offline xSc - 08/03/2010 16:07
Avatar van xSc Onbekend Ik zou .complete gebruiken om te controleren of de image is ingeladen.

  1. if (document.getElementById('image').complete)
  2. {
  3. //div enablen
  4. }
Offline DaOxx - 08/03/2010 16:32 (laatste wijziging 08/03/2010 16:33)
Avatar van DaOxx PHP beginner Maar dan loopt hij er maar 1x doorheen? Als hij dan nog niet klaar is enabled hij hem helemaal niet meer?
  1. var aImages = aResult[1].split(",");
  2.  
  3. for (i=0;i<aImages.length;i++)
  4. {
  5. if (document.getElementById(aImages[i]).complete)
  6. {
  7.  
  8. }
  9. }
Gesponsorde links
Dit onderwerp is gesloten.
Actieve forumberichten
© 2002-2024 Sitemasters.be - Regels - Laadtijd: 0.172s